Slovakia has joined a small group of countries shaping the future of artificial intelligence in education together with OpenAI. The new global initiative, Education for Countries, connects governments, universities and research institutions to prepare students and teachers for a world where AI plays a central role.

OpenAI has launched a new global program called Education for Countries to help governments systematically integrate artificial intelligence into their education systems. Slovakia joined the first group of participating countries and now ranks among global leaders in AI adoption in education.

The initiative responds to rapid changes in the labor market. International projections suggest that nearly 40 percent of core job skills will change by 2030, largely due to the rise of artificial intelligence. Schools and universities therefore play a crucial role in preparing young people for this transformation.

Practical use of AI in schools and universities

Education for Countries focuses on the practical use of AI in everyday learning. Schools and universities gain access to advanced AI tools, including ChatGPT Edu, a version of ChatGPT designed specifically for educational institutions.

The initiative also supports research on how artificial intelligence influences learning outcomes and teacher productivity. At the same time, it promotes systematic training for teachers and students in digital and AI skills. Slovakia views participation in the program as an important step toward modernizing its education system.

“Introducing ChatGPT Edu into the preparation of future teachers represents a key step toward building AI literacy and confidence among educators. This cooperation supports our upcoming national AI competency framework for teachers and confirms our long-term commitment to modern and innovative education,” said Education Minister Tomáš Drucker.

What the Education for Countries initiative includes

The program brings several key components that support the integration of artificial intelligence in education:

AI tools for education
Schools gain access to advanced AI capabilities through ChatGPT Edu, a version of ChatGPT tailored for universities and other educational institutions.

Research on learning outcomes
Countries cooperate on research projects that analyze how AI supports learning and affects teacher productivity. The findings can inform public policy and guide future technology development.

Training and certifications from OpenAI
Targeted training programs developed with education ministries and institutions provide teachers and students with practical AI skills. These programs include initiatives such as the OpenAI Academy and certifications based on ChatGPT.

A global partner network
The initiative builds a growing network of governments, researchers and education leaders who share experiences, highlight successful implementations and shape responsible approaches to AI in education.

Slovakia joins global leaders

Within the first wave of participants, Slovakia joined countries such as Estonia, Greece, Jordan, Kazakhstan, Trinidad and Tobago and the United Arab Emirates.

As part of the pilot cooperation, the Ministry of Education secured 20,000 ChatGPT Edu licenses for faculties preparing future teachers for the year 2026. Students in teacher training programs and faculty educators will receive access to these licenses free of charge.

Slovakia’s participation among the leading countries confirms the ministry’s ambition to actively shape the future of education rather than simply react to technological change. Membership in this global network allows Slovakia to share experience, learn from proven solutions and contribute to responsible rules for AI use in schools.
